Population in Ethiopia compared to South Sudan: Trends, Charts, Rankings

Updated on by Georank

The latest officially reported population of Ethiopia was 135,472,051 in 2025 vs 12,188,788 people in South Sudan in 2025. In 2026, based on the adjusted UN estimation, the current Ethiopia's population is 140,722,974 people compared to 12,565,048 in South Sudan.

Population statistics:

  • Ethiopia's population is 11.2 times bigger than South Sudan's.
  • Ethiopia is ranked the 10th most populous country in the world, while South Sudan is the 80th.
  • The countries together account for 1.84% of the world: 1.69% for Ethiopia vs 0.15% for South Sudan.
  • For the last 10 years, Ethiopia has had an average growth rate of +2.69% per year vs +0.78% in South Sudan.
  • Since 2006, the population of Ethiopia has increased from 80.7M people to 141M (74.4% growth), while South Sudan has grown from 7.98M to 12.6M (57.5% growth).

From 2006 to 2016, the population of Ethiopia increased by 26,014,672 people (a 32.2% growth), while South Sudan gained 2,853,576 people (a 35.8% growth).

For the next 10 years, from 2016 to 2026, Ethiopia gained 34,004,812 people (a 31.9% growth), while South Sudan's population increased by 1,734,946 people (a 16% growth).

Ethiopia was ranked 16th most populous country in 2006 and is 10th in 2026. South Sudan was ranked 92nd in 2006 and ranked 80th now.

The UN's World Population Prospects forecasts that in 24 years (in 2050) Ethiopia's population will grow by 60.6% to 226,055,085 people with a rank change from 10th to 7th. The population of South Sudan will increase by 46.7% to 18,427,690 people and rank change from 80th to 78th.

Ethiopia is projected to reach its peak in 2100 at 371M people compared to the peak of 24.1M people in 2100 for South Sudan.

Over the last 10 years, 99.1% of the population change in Ethiopia is from natural causes (a gain of 30,993,135 people) and 0.93% is from migration (a gain of 292,435 people). In South Sudan 68.1% is from natural causes (a gain of 1,796,238 people) and 31.9% is from migration (a loss of 842,709 people).

As of 2024, 1,168,455 residents or 0.9% of the population were not native-born in Ethiopia, compared to 914,001 people or 7.7% in South Sudan.
